无法安装Julia软件包

时间:2015-06-23 22:55:46

标签: julia

我正在尝试为Julia安装Escher基于Web的UI包。按照Escher page上的说明,我启动了Julia REPL并输入:

julia> Pkg.add("Escher")

...但我收到以下错误:

ERROR: unknown package Escher
 in wait at task.jl:51
 in sync_end at /Applications/Julia-0.3.9.app/Contents/Resources/julia/lib/julia/sys.dylib
 in add at pkg/entry.jl:319
 in add at pkg/entry.jl:71
 in anonymous at pkg/dir.jl:28
 in cd at /Applications/Julia-0.3.9.app/Contents/Resources/julia/lib/julia/sys.dylib
 in __cd#229__ at /Applications/Julia-0.3.9.app/Contents/Resources/julia/lib/julia/sys.dylib
 in add at pkg.jl:20

我的朱莉娅版本是0.3.9。我在OS X Yosemite上运行它。

2 个答案:

答案 0 :(得分:0)

使用Pkg.update()确保您的METADATA是最新的。

答案 1 :(得分:0)

如果您以前没有安装过,则应首先将其初始化。

Pkg.init()

然后,如果要更新已经安装的软件包,

Pkg.update()